Abstract

Short malonyl dehydro peptides have been epoxidized using H 2O 2/Na 2WO 4 dihydrate. The obtained diastereomeric epoxides were separated by HPLC and successfully tested in the ring opening reaction with N-Boc l-cysteine methyl ester, to indicate their electrophilic behavior. Moreover, by a simple two-step reaction, the epoxy malonyl peptides can be converted into the corresponding aziridino malonyl peptides.
